A large silver brooch has an amethyst geode inset. The use of raw minerals was not popular in Ukrainian jewellery art of that period. Geodes and slices of raw minerals appeared in pieces of jewellery of French jeweller Jean Vendome in the 1950s.
The dimensions of the inset are emphasized by the stylized floral ornament of the body of the brooch. The silver filigree is asymmetrical, which gives a sense of dynamics. The grain, scattered like dew on silver, enhances the decorative effect of the jewellery piece.
The author’s jewellery art in Ukraine was oppressed by the totalitarian government of the USSR. Since the beginning of the 1970s the jeweller Vitaly Khomenko has been reviving the author’s jewellery art of Ukraine. The filigree technique was one of the first techniques that the jeweller began to use.
